Self Cooling Shirt

A new fabric has been developed that actually cools your body temperature - and the more you sweat, the better it works. Known as Omni-Freeze ZERO, the material is made from a wicking polyester base embedded with thousands of hydrophilic rings that look like tiny blue donuts. The rings are made from a special cooling polymer that swells when exposed to sweat or moisture. As they expand, they pull heat from the surrounding area to create a cooling effect. In comparison tests, the Omni-Freeze shirt was up to 10 degrees cooler than those made from other wicking fabrics.

The new technology will be available to consumers in Spring of 2013 across Columbia's line of shirts, headwear and footwear.
